The BIOS does not provides an interface for manipulating files. You can still use Int13, but you'll have to handle the file system (e.g. FAT16, FAT32, NTFS, Ext, etc) yourself.
Search in OS Constructions threads related to FAT, there are some that use BIOS but take in mind that you'll probably won't be able to use it with your hard disk as it is probably formatted in NTFS or Ext2/3. |
